Practical Information
Admission to the Olympic & Sports Museum of Barcelona costs €6.30 for standard tickets. The average duration of the visit is approximately 1 to 2 hours, giving visitors ample time to explore all the exhibits and participate in the interactive activities available.
The museum is wheelchair accessible, ensuring that all guests can enjoy their visit. It is important to note that large bags and backpacks may not be allowed inside, so travelers are encouraged to plan accordingly.
Getting There
The Olympic & Sports Museum is conveniently located at:
Address:
Olympic and Sports Museum Joan Antoni Samaranch
Avinguda de l'Estadi, 60, 08038 Barcelona, Spain
Transportation Options:
- Metro: The nearest metro station is Espanya (Line 1 and Line 3) which is a short walk from the museum.
- Bus: Several bus routes service the area, including routes H12, 27, and 150.
- Taxi/Rideshare: Taxis and rideshare services like Uber are readily available throughout Barcelona.
- Walking/Biking: The museum is located in a pedestrian-friendly area and bike rentals are a popular option in Barcelona.
